Overall TWLO gets a fundamental rating of 5 out of 10. We evaluated TWLO against 86 industry peers in the IT Services industry. TWLO has a great financial health rating, but its profitability evaluates not so good. TWLO is valued quite expensively, but it does show have an excellent growth rating.

2.2 Solvency

An Altman-Z score of 3.65 indicates that TWLO is not in any danger for bankruptcy at the moment.
Looking at the Altman-Z score, with a value of 3.65, TWLO is in the better half of the industry, outperforming 67.86% of the companies in the same industry.
TWLO has a debt to FCF ratio of 2.77. This is a good value and a sign of high solvency as TWLO would need 2.77 years to pay back of all of its debts.
With a decent Debt to FCF ratio value of 2.77, TWLO is doing good in the industry, outperforming 65.48% of the companies in the same industry.
TWLO has a Debt/Equity ratio of 0.10. This is a healthy value indicating a solid balance between debt and equity.
Looking at the Debt to Equity ratio, with a value of 0.10, TWLO is in the better half of the industry, outperforming 69.05% of the companies in the same industry.
